From a0253250c1705c5528f9f14e11e598d357bd02ea Mon Sep 17 00:00:00 2001 From: Thomas Gelf Date: Mon, 16 Aug 2021 06:02:15 +0200 Subject: [PATCH] DbObject: allow to setBeingLoadedFromDb --- library/Director/Data/Db/DbObject.php | 11 ++++++++--- 1 file changed, 8 insertions(+), 3 deletions(-) diff --git a/library/Director/Data/Db/DbObject.php b/library/Director/Data/Db/DbObject.php index 9b21168d..96d71985 100644 --- a/library/Director/Data/Db/DbObject.php +++ b/library/Director/Data/Db/DbObject.php @@ -681,12 +681,17 @@ abstract class DbObject } } + $this->setBeingLoadedFromDb(); + $this->onLoadFromDb(); + return $this; + } + + public function setBeingLoadedFromDb() + { $this->loadedFromDb = true; $this->loadedProperties = $this->properties; $this->hasBeenModified = false; - $this->modifiedProperties = array(); - $this->onLoadFromDb(); - return $this; + $this->modifiedProperties = []; } public function getOriginalProperties()